Adams, 25, had appeared in South Africa’s opening two matches at the tournament, starting against Mexico before also featuring against Czechia. His performances on the world stage had underlined his rapid rise in the national team and the promise many believed still lay ahead of him.

News of his death has sent shockwaves through the football community, with tributes pouring in from supporters, teammates and organisations across South Africa and beyond. Reports said Adams was believed to have been found dead at a hotel in Cape Town, although the circumstances surrounding his death have not yet been confirmed.

The tragedy came at an especially painful time for the player and his family. Adams had also lost his grandmother, Marianna Adams, only two weeks earlier while he was away in North America on World Cup duty.

The South African Football Players Union said it was devastated by the midfielder’s untimely passing, describing him as a gifted player, a proud servant of the game and a young man who still had so much to offer. The union also extended condolences to his family, Mamelodi Sundowns, Stellenbosch FC, Bafana Bafana and everyone whose life he touched.

In an emotional tribute, the union said death had cruelly stolen one of South Africa’s own, adding that while the nation had lost a remarkable footballer, it would never lose the legacy Adams leaves behind. His humility, talent and pride in representing his country were all remembered in the messages shared after the news broke.

Adams began his professional journey with Stellenbosch, where his energy, intelligence and composure in midfield helped establish him as one of the brightest players in South African football. His progress earned him a move to Mamelodi Sundowns in January 2025 and a growing role with the national team.

At the World Cup, he played an hour of South Africa’s defeat by Mexico before starting again in the draw with Czechia. For many fans, those appearances were meant to be the beginning of an even bigger international chapter, not the final images of a young career cut short.

His girlfriend, Aqueelah Adendorf, had shared a heartfelt message before his first World Cup match, writing about the sacrifices, hard work and discipline that had carried him to the biggest stage in football. She described him as inspiring and said she would always be his biggest supporter.

The message has taken on even greater poignancy following his death, particularly as Adams had reposted a picture of the couple less than 24 hours before the news emerged.
